Часто говорят об искусственном интеллекте, как о чем-то далеком, о технической чудо-силе. На деле это набор методов и решений, которые уже сегодня влияют на рабочие процессы, продукты и повседневную жизнь миллионов людей. В этой статье я расскажу не только о теории, но и о практических шагах — от идеи до внедрения — опираясь на конкретные примеры и наблюдения.
Краткое определение и ключевые подходы
Под искусственным интеллектом понимают системы, способные выполнять задачи, которые традиционно требуют человеческого интеллекта: распознавание образов, обработка языка, принятие решений. Сюда входят и статистические модели, и нейронные сети, и правила на основе знаний, и гибридные схемы.
С точки зрения практики важны не метки и определения, а методы: машинное обучение, глубокое обучение, обработка естественного языка, компьютерное зрение и обучение с подкреплением. Каждый из подходов решает определенный класс задач, и выбор зависит от данных и требований проекта.
Почему различают машинное и глубокое обучение
Машинное обучение — это широкий класс методов, где модель учится на данных и делает предсказания. Глубокое обучение — подмножество машинного обучения, использующее многослойные нейронные сети для автоматического извлечения признаков из сложных данных.
Глубокие сети хороши для изображений, аудио и текста, когда данные объемны и содержат сложные паттерны. Для небольших наборов данных или когда важна прозрачность модели лучше подходят более простые алгоритмы, например, решающие деревья или регрессия.
История сокращенно — от экспертов до нейросетей

Развитие этой области прошло несколько витков: экспертные системы 70–80-х годов, затем переход к статистике и машинному обучению, и резкий прорыв благодаря нейросетям в 2010-х. Технологический прогресс в аппаратном обеспечении и доступность данных ускорили этот процесс.
Сегодня многие инструменты доступны как сервисы облачных платформ, а библиотеки с открытым исходным кодом сделали технологии менее закрытыми. Это означает, что разрабатывать решения стало проще, но при этом увеличилась и ответственность за качество данных и безопасность.
Где технологии дают реальную ценность

Сферы применения разнообразны и постоянно расширяются: медицина, финансы, производство, торговля, логистика, образование и творчество. Везде, где есть данные и повторяющиеся процессы, можно найти выгоды: ускорение, снижение ошибок, более точные прогнозы.
Ценность измеряется не наличием модели, а улучшением показателей: уменьшением затрат, повышением конверсии, сокращением времени обработки. Поэтому важно формулировать ожидаемый результат еще до технической реализации.
Медицина
В диагностике и анализе изображений нейросети уже помогают находить аномалии на снимках быстрее и иногда точнее человека. Это не замена врача, а инструмент, который увеличивает пропускную способность и снижает вероятность пропуска важного сигнала.
Кроме того, алгоритмы помогают в персонализации лечения и прогнозировании риска осложнений. При этом критически важна валидация на разнообразных наборах данных и прозрачность решений.
Финансы
В банках и инвестиционных компаниях применяют модели для скоринга, детекции мошенничества и оптимизации портфелей. Автоматизация рутинных задач освобождает аналитиков для работы с исключениями и стратегией.
Главный риск — скрытые смещения в данных, которые приводят к несправедливым решениям. Поэтому тестирование моделей на разных группах клиентов и постоянный мониторинг — обязательные этапы.
Производство и логистика
На заводах системы прогнозируют простои, оптимизируют графики обслуживания и улучшают планирование запасов. Это снижает простои и повышает эффективность использования оборудования.
В логистике маршрутизация и прогноз спроса помогают сокращать время доставки и издержки. Хороший пример — интеграция данных датчиков и исторических событий для более точного планирования.
Как начать проект: пошаговый маршрут
Начинать с технологии, не имея ясной бизнес-цели — частая ошибка. Проект должен начинаться с вопроса: какую конкретную проблему мы решаем и какие метрики покажут успех.
Дальше идет сбор и оценка данных, прототипирование, тестирование и внедрение. На каждом этапе важна итерация: быстрая проверка гипотез и отказ от нерабочих решений.
Шаг 1: Цели и метрики
Определите измеримые показатели успеха: снижение времени обработки на X процентов, уменьшение ошибок на Y, рост продаж на Z. Четкие метрики позволят понять полезность решения и корректировать курс.
В моих проектах сначала согласовывали критерии с бизнес-стейкхолдерами и аналитиками, затем фиксировали их в виде KPI. Это экономит время и ресурсы при дальнейшем развитии модели.
Шаг 2: Данные и их качество
Данные — топливо для моделей. Их объем, полнота и репрезентативность определяют, насколько пригодна модель в реальной среде. Часто нужно потратить больше времени на подготовку данных, чем на саму модель.
Проверяйте происхождение данных, пропуски, аномалии и соответствие реальным сценариям. Без качественных данных любая сложная модель окажется бесполезной или вредоносной.
Шаг 3: Прототип и быстрые итерации
Лучше собрать рабочий прототип на простых алгоритмах, чем долго настраивать сложную архитектуру. Прототип дает обратную связь от пользователей и проверяет, оправданы ли предположения.
Я часто начинал с небольшого PoC на недельной или двухнедельной итерации. Это помогало быстро оценить риск и цену внедрения, прежде чем вкладывать серьезные ресурсы.
Шаг 4: Валидация и внедрение
Валидация должна включать тестирование на отдельных выборках, стресс-тесты и оценку влияния на бизнес-процессы. После этого планируют плавный rollout, мониторинг и обратную связь с пользователями.
Важный момент — интеграция модели в существующие системы и обучение персонала. Без этого модель останется лабораторным артефактом, а не инструментом.
Техническая архитектура: от прототипа до продакшена
На этапе продакшена возникают требования к масштабируемости, надежности и отслеживаемости. Переход от ноутбука к сервису требует инфраструктуры для хранения, обработки и обновления моделей.
MLOps — практика, решающая эти задачи: CI/CD для ML, мониторинг качества предсказаний и управление версиями моделей. Без MLOps поддержка модели становится дорогостоящей и рискованной.
Компоненты архитектуры
Классическая схема включает пайплайн подготовки данных, обучение модели, сервис предсказаний и систему мониторинга. Все части должны быть автоматизированы и версионированы.
Особенно важно логировать входные данные и предсказания, чтобы можно было исследовать ошибки и проводить ретроспективный анализ. Это основа для поддерживаемого решения.
Этика, ответственность и регулирование
Разработка решений без внимания к этике приводит к неприятным сюрпризам: дискриминации, утечкам данных или неверным выводам. Поэтому ответственность начинается на этапе постановки задачи.
В разных странах появляются требования к объяснимости моделей и защите данных. Компаниям полезно заранее учитывать нормативы и готовить документацию по рискам и мерам снижения ущерба.
Прозрачность и объяснимость
Для некоторых задач важна интерпретируемость модели: пользователи и регуляторы должны понимать, почему принято то или иное решение. В таких случаях выбирают простые модели или используют методы объяснения для сложных сетей.
Подходы к объяснимости включают локальные объяснения для отдельных решений и глобальные методы для понимания поведения модели в целом. Обе перспективы нужны для контроля качества и доверия.
Конфиденциальность и безопасность
Работа с персональными данными требует аккуратности. Анонимизация, шифрование и контроль доступа — базовые практики, которые надо внедрять с самого начала.
Также стоит учитывать уязвимости моделей: их можно атаковать или манипулировать входными данными. Регулярные тесты на безопасность и стратегии восстановления критичны для надежной эксплуатации.
Риски и как с ними работать
Основные риски — искаженные данные, переобучение, ошибка в постановке задачи и несоответствие ожиданий. Многие проблемы проявляются только после внедрения, когда система начинает работать в реальном мире.
Чтобы снижать риски, применяйте контроль качества данных, постепенный rollout и мониторинг ключевых метрик. Регулярно пересматривайте модель с учетом новых данных и изменений в окружении.
Типичные ошибки при внедрении
Часто проект затевают ради моды, а не ради реальной пользы, или недооценивают сложность интеграции. Результат — проект, который не достигает заявленных эффектов.
Другие ошибки — игнорирование стоимости владения, отсутствие планов на обновление модели и недостаточная подготовка персонала. Все это приводит к быстрому деградации ценности решения.
Примеры реальных задач и подходов к их решению
Ниже — короткие кейсы, которые иллюстрируют разные подходы и результаты. Они не фантазия, а примеры практических проектов, с которыми приходилось сталкиваться.
Каждый кейс показывает, что важно правильно определить границы задачи и ждать постепенного, а не мгновенного эффекта.
Кейс 1: Система предиктивного обслуживания на производстве
Задача была проста на бумаге: уменьшить незапланированные простои. Мы собрали телеметрию с оборудования, добавили исторические сервисные записи и построили модель прогнозирования отказов.
Внедрение началось с пилота на одной линии. В течение месяца удалось сократить простои на 15 процентов, и затем модель масштабировали на другие участки. Ключевым оказалось качество меток и корректная синхронизация временных рядов.
Кейс 2: Чат-бот для поддержки клиентов
Чат-бот должен был отвечать на типичные вопросы и перенаправлять сложные запросы оператору. На старте использовали простую модель обработки естественного языка и шаблонные ответы.
Со временем добавляли контекст, интеграцию с CRM и механизм обучения на новых диалогах. Это снизило нагрузку на службу поддержки и ускорило обработку стандартных обращений.
Инструменты и экосистема: что выбрать
Выбор инструментов зависит от задач и компетенций команды. Для быстрого прототипирования подходят библиотеки Python — scikit-learn, TensorFlow, PyTorch, а для развертывания — облачные сервисы и контейнеризация.
Ниже приведена компактная таблица, помогающая сориентироваться по основным инструментам и их применению.
| Задача | Популярные инструменты | Когда использовать |
|---|---|---|
| Прототипы и классические алгоритмы | scikit-learn, pandas | Небольшие датасеты, быстрое тестирование гипотез |
| Глубокое обучение | TensorFlow, PyTorch | Изображения, аудио, сложные текстовые задачи |
| Обработка текста | spaCy, Hugging Face Transformers | Чат-боты, анализ тональности, извлечение сущностей |
| Развертывание и MLOps | Kubeflow, MLflow, Docker, Kubernetes | Продакшен, масштабирование, отслеживание версий |
Организационные изменения и культура
Технология не работает сама по себе — нужна команда и процессы. Часто проекты терпят неудачу из-за отсутствия взаимодействия между IT, бизнесом и специалистами по данным.
Культура эксперимента с быстрыми итерациями и готовностью учиться на ошибках помогает внедрять решения эффективнее. Важны экономическое мышление и прозрачные критерии успеха.
Состав команды
Оптимальная команда для средних проектов включает аналитика данных, инженера данных, ML-инженера, продукт-менеджера и представителя бизнеса. На ранних этапах роли могут комбинироваться.
Не стоит недооценивать роль инженеров интеграции и DevOps; без них продукт не выйдет за пределы пилота. Инвестиции в обучение сотрудников окупаются быстрее, чем попытки сделать всё внешними подрядчиками.
Будущее и тренды, которые стоит учитывать
Скорость изменений высока, и уже видны несколько направлений: все более мощные модели, рост генеративных технологий, интеграция в повседневные приложения и усиление регулирования. Это меняет и способы разработки, и требования к ответственности.
Будьте готовы к тому, что модели потребуют постоянного обновления и мониторинга. Те, кто научится строить процессы, а не только модели, получат конкурентное преимущество.
Генеративные модели и творчество
Генеративные сети и трансформеры открывают новые возможности для создания контента, от текстов до изображений и музыки. Это меняет не только инструменты, но и роли творческих специалистов.
Однако важно оценивать качество и авторские права, а также дистанцироваться от использования генерации там, где важна уникальность и ответственность.
Практический чек-лист перед стартом проекта

Ниже — короткий список, который поможет избежать типичных ошибок и начать с опоры на факты и структуру.
- Ясно сформулируйте бизнес-проблему и метрики успеха.
- Оцените доступность и качество данных.
- Сделайте прототип прежде, чем разрабатывать сложную архитектуру.
- Планируйте интеграцию и поддержку модели с самого начала.
- Соблюдайте правила конфиденциальности и тестируйте на смещения.
Личный опыт и наблюдения
В нескольких проектах, которые вел лично, обнаружилось, что ключ к успеху — простые, четкие предположения и быстрые итерации. Сложные алгоритмы редко оказались первой необходимостью.
Один из самых полезных шагов — вовлечь конечных пользователей в ранние тесты. Наблюдения за реальным использованием часто дают идеи для улучшений, которые не видны в лаборатории.
Что важно помнить владельцу бизнеса
Технология — инструмент, а не цель. Инвестиции должны приводить к измеримому улучшению. Поставьте реальные сроки, выделите бюджет на сопровождение и будьте готовы к постепенным, но устойчивым результатам.
Если компания пока не готова к крупным проектам, можно начать с малого — автоматизировать рутинные процессы, организовать аналитику данных и подготовить инфраструктуру. Это создаст базу для последующих инициатив.
Резюме и практические советы для старта

Использование технологий машинного обучения и нейросетей дает реальные преимущества, если подойти к задачам с критическим мышлением и четкой структурой. Техническая сторона важна, но еще важней процессы и ответственность.
Начинайте с ясной цели, уделяйте внимание данным, делайте быстрые прототипы и планируйте сопровождение. Так вы получите работающий инструмент, который действительно изменит процессы к лучшему.